    Just one suggestion - when it comes time to finish the _katana_ , perhaps put two _meguki_ in it, not one. I realise that one is the preferred classical method, but your _katana_ is generously apportioned and a little more blade security will still look properly fitting

      Definitely stronger but frowned upon by the purists. I try to slowly manoeuvre through the minefield that is the japanese sword fan base. You would not believe the amount of insults and even verbal attacks I had since I started my learning curve. I always delete hate remarks and try not to let it get to me but it was worse that I imagined. Funny thing is that the art of the bladesmith and the accompanying focus and "way of life" is in my eyes all about letting go of ego and slowly become a better smith. Preferably in multiple styles.
